choler 04843 ## marar {maw-rar'} ; a primitive root ; properly , to trickle [see 04752 ] ; but used only as a denominative from 04751 ; to be (causatively , make) bitter (literally or figuratively) : -- (be , be in , deal , have , make) bitter (- ly ,-ness) , be moved with {choler} , (be , have sorely , it) grieved (- eth) , provoke , vex .

choleric 5520 - cholao {khol-ah'-o}; from 5521; to be bilious, i.e. (by implication) irritable (enraged, " {choleric} " ): -- be angry.
